Chicken Paprikash highlights this seasoning. Taste prior to adding to a recipe. It can appear sweet or spicy, it's helpful to smell before purchasing if you can. It's also used as a perfect base to creating your own spice blends. It's a versatile spice, chicken, fish, veggies, beef, rice, eggs, spuds etc. I'm thinking you probably can't go wrong once you experience the taste.
